Bill Summary
Thurgood Marshall Commemorative Coin Act of 1997 - Directs the Secretary of the Treasury to issue one-dollar coins emblematic of the tenure of Associate Justice Thurgood Marshall on the Supreme Court of the United States. Mandates that all surcharges received from coin sales be paid to the Historical Preservation Committee of the Supreme Court Historical Society for the purpose of collecting and preserving the physical history of the Court.
